We’ve had a setback in Tennessee in our effort to reverse the impact of the unconstitutional Supreme Court Obergefell homosexual marriage opinion. But we are far from finished! We need your help and together we will make a difference.
A subcommittee in the Tennessee House voted 4-1 NOT to move the nullification bill to the floor of the House for a vote. Nullification is the remedy the Founders gave the States to check the unconstitutional actions of the Federal Government.
Sadly, one misguided pro-family group led the fight against the bill to nullify the Obergefell opinion. They argued the need to fight the opinion in the courts. Those would be the same out-of-control courts that gave us this unconstitutional opinion to begin with.
By the way, the homosexual activists present in the hearings LOVED the proposal of the pro-family group. It’s a pretty good rule of thumb that when your sworn enemies love your proposal there is something VERY wrong with it. Four injudicious politicians took the bait.
So what can we do?
There is a way to bring a bill to the floor of the Tennessee House that bypasses the committee process. It takes 66 members of the House to demand a vote and then it can be voted on without committee approval. Fortunately, there is strong bipartisan support for the bill to nullify Obergefell.
